We are looking Power App Developer specializes in creating, customizing, and managing applications using Microsoft Power Apps, part of the Microsoft Power Platform. Their role involves designing apps to streamline workflows, automate processes, and enhance business productivity without extensive coding, often by integrating Power Apps with other Microsoft tools such as Power Automate, SharePoint, Dynamics 365, and Office 365 services. Power App Developers play a critical role in transforming manual or legacy processes into digital solutions, enabling faster decision-making and increased efficiency. Core Responsibilities
Application Development and Customization
Design and build responsive applications using Power Apps (Canvas and Model-Driven Apps) based on business requirements.
Customize forms, screens, and controls to create intuitive and user-friendly interfaces.
Develop applications that automate manual processes, capture data, and support specific business functions.
Data Integration and Management
Connect Power Apps to various data sources, including SharePoint, SQL Server, Common Data Service (Dataverse), and third-party APIs.
Use connectors to integrate with Office 365 applications (e.g., Excel, Outlook, OneDrive), Dynamics 365, and other Microsoft products.
Implement data validations, filters, and search functions to enhance data handling within the app.
Workflow Automation with Power Automate
Design and implement workflows using Power Automate to automate tasks such as approvals, notifications, and data synchronization.
Set up triggers, actions, and conditions to connect Power Apps with other applications, databases, and external systems.
Troubleshoot and optimize workflows to ensure smooth performance and integration.
User Interface (UI) and User Experience (UX) Design
Design app layouts and navigation flows to create a seamless user experience.
Apply UX best practices to ensure the app is easy to use and navigate, with clear calls to action and logical workflows.
Customize the app's visual elements, such as colors, fonts, icons, and themes, to align with branding guidelines.
Testing and Quality Assurance
Conduct functional and performance testing to validate app functionality and optimize response times.
Collaborate with end-users and stakeholders to perform user acceptance testing (UAT) and incorporate feedback.
Address any identified issues, ensuring the app meets business requirements and performs reliably.
Documentation and User Training
Create and maintain detailed documentation, including app features, workflows, and data integrations.
Develop user guides, quick reference materials, and FAQs to assist users in navigating the app.
Provide training sessions and support for end-users to maximize app adoption and effectiveness.
Security and Compliance
Implement role-based access controls and permissions within Power Apps to restrict data access according to user roles.
Configure data loss prevention (DLP) policies and compliance settings to protect sensitive information.
Ensure applications comply with organizational and industry standards for data security and privacy.
Continuous Improvement and Maintenance
Monitor app usage and performance, making adjustments as needed to optimize functionality.
Gather feedback from users to identify improvement opportunities and enhance the app based on evolving requirements.
Update the app regularly to incorporate new features and stay compatible with updates in Power Platform.
Key Skills
Power Apps Development
Strong knowledge of Power Apps, including Canvas Apps for custom interfaces and Model-Driven Apps for data-centric applications.
Proficiency in Power Fx (Power Apps’ formula language) to create logic, calculations, and dynamic behavior within the app.
Experience with UI components, custom controls, and data cards to build effective applications.
Data Integration and Common Data Service (Dataverse)
Expertise in connecting Power Apps to various data sources, including SharePoint, SQL databases, Excel, and Dataverse.
Ability to design and manage data models in Dataverse, including tables, relationships, and data integrity.
Familiarity with APIs, custom connectors, and REST APIs for integrating with external data sources.
Power Automate Workflow Automation
Proficiency in Power Automate for creating workflows that support and extend Power Apps functionality.
Experience designing multi-step workflows with conditional logic, loops, and triggers.
Knowledge of Office 365 and third-party connectors for seamless cross-application automation.
User Experience (UX) and User Interface (UI) Design
Understanding of UX/UI best practices to create visually appealing, intuitive applications.
Skills in responsive design to ensure Power Apps work across devices (desktop, tablet, mobile).
Knowledge of branding elements, such as color schemes, fonts, and layout consistency.
Analytical and Problem-Solving Skills
Ability to analyze business requirements and translate them into app features and workflows.
Problem-solving skills for troubleshooting data connectivity, workflow issues, and app performance.
Experience testing and debugging Power Apps to ensure they meet functional requirements.
Documentation and Communication
Skills in documenting app features, workflows, and integrations for support and maintenance.
Ability to explain technical concepts in a user-friendly manner and provide user training.
Experience collaborating with business users, gathering feedback, and incorporating suggestions.
If you are interested in getting more information about this opportunity, please contact Irina Rozenberg Recruiting@arielpartners.com at your earliest convenience. At Ariel Partners, we solve the most difficult problems that inhibit technology from enabling our customers to achieve their goals. Our vision is to be recognized by our stakeholders as an elite provider of IT solutions, so when they have their biggest challenges, we are on their short list. We are looking for team members who share our values of: Integrity to do the right thing even when it hurts; Commitment to the long-term success and happiness of our customers, our people, and our partners; Courage to take on difficult challenges, accept new ideas, and accept incremental failure; and the constant pursuit of Excellence. Ariel Partners is an Equal Opportunity Employer in accordance with federal, state, and local laws.